  • Summary                  

    Our course provides instruction in citizenship, leadership, and a number of courses designed to help cadets succeed not only through high school but throughout their lives. Each of our students understands the importance of high school graduation and the educational and vocational opportunities of military service.

    Our cadets develop mental management abilities, which include goal-setting, positive self-talk, and visualization. They gain a familiarity with the history, purpose, and structure of the military services with an emphasis on the accomplishments of the U.S. Armed Forces. And they learn how to develop effective team building skills.

    Enrollment in and completion of the JROTC program in no way obligates a student to military service, however, it may be used to waiver a portion of the Senior Army ROTC program or for appointment allocations set aside for JROTC Cadets from one of the Service Academies.
